Output 450816a0799fd26ad647ee080ddf2959fb67602aa1783e2e12f4580508b47c96:0

value
188212786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 facf31bf91728a82d3310bdaa326eee9393a3b52 OP_EQUAL
address
3QZB4cfcSSNHrmELasVvKMhkn9F6Aj5wMj
transaction
450816a0799fd26ad647ee080ddf2959fb67602aa1783e2e12f4580508b47c96
confirmations
491707
spent
true